Area Facilities Manager
£35,000 to £41,000 per annum (plus excellent benefits)

Surrey Police and Sussex Police work in collaboration in a number of areas including specialist crime and operations to deliver even greater efficiency and effectiveness, improving services and resilience at a reduced cost. This includes a joint operation across all estates services and property management working out of their two main HQs at Guildford and Lewes.

The Area Facilities Manager, reporting to the Facilities Services Manager, will oversee teams responsible for managing Surrey's portfolio of 34 sites. This includes a broad spectrum of soft FM services and health and safety responsibilities such as fire safety. The primary objective is to ensure compliance, safety, and operational efficiency, thereby supporting officers and staff in delivering effective policing services.

We are seeking a self-motivated leader who will be responsible for guiding and developing a team of Facilities Managers and Co-ordinators. Together, you will navigate a diverse property portfolio, setting performance standards and fostering a culture of excellence. Collaborating closely with the outsourced FM contract provider, you will ensure security and health & safety compliance are maintained at all times. Based in Surrey, you will join a newly integrated team supporting both Surrey and Sussex Police Forces, working alongside Area Facilities Managers in Sussex. Your influence will extend to refining FM services and establishing consistent best practices across both regions.

We are looking for a positive, innovative leader with proven management skills and the ability to thrive in a demanding multi-site environment. Experience in managing multiple sites and coordinating projects is essential, along with excellent communication, interpersonal, and organisational skills.

There is a requirement to be part of the on-call escalation rota. You will be available for emergency escalation and decision making. In case of urgent needs, on-site attendance may be required.
